About Coral Gables
City in Florida

Coral Gables is a city in Miami-Dade County, Florida, United States. The city is part of the Miami metropolitan area of South Florida and is located 7 miles southwest of Downtown Miami. As of the 2020 U.S. census, it had a population of 49,248. source
